Living Well Ecovillage offers a rare opportunity to join an established Intentional Community on 129 Acres in central North Carolina.
Living Well Ecovillage is focused on Sustainability, Health & Wellness, Honoring the Sacred and Service to the Community.
We're seeking Members who want to be part of a close Community with shared values and who join in the upkeep as well as the celebrations.
We are self-governed, and so far, manage most of the maintenance ourselves. Our Dues are only $500/YR, including road maintenance.
We seek Members with skills of all sorts. Some of our Members grow most of their own food. Gardeners are in high demand.The "Tree House" is now available at Living Well.
